超声心动图对雾化吸入硝普钠治疗先天性心脏病肺动脉高压疗效的评价

摘    要:目的 观察雾化吸入硝普钠治疗小儿先天性心脏病肺动脉高压的疗效.方法 选择28例超声确诊伴有肺动脉高压的先天性心脏病患儿,应用超声心动图于雾化吸入硝普钠(5 mg/ml)前、吸入30 min后分别测量、计算肺动脉收缩压(PASP)、肺动脉舒张压(PADP)、左右心Tei指数及左心室射血分数(LVEF)、左心室短轴缩短率(LVFS);同时在雾化吸入硝普钠前及后5、10、20及30 min观察血氧饱和度(SaO2)、血压、心率的变化.结果 与雾化吸入硝普钠前相比,吸入30 min后PASP、PADP、Tei指数均有下降(P<0.01),SaO2吸入5 min后有升高趋势(P<0.01),而血压、心率在吸入后5、10、20及30 min各时间点与吸入前相比差异无统计学意义(P>0.05).结论 超声心动图可评价雾化吸入硝普钠治疗先天性心脏病肺动脉高压的疗效,证实雾化吸入硝普钠可选择性降低肺动脉压力,改善心功能,提高动脉氧分压.

The effects of nebulized sodium nitroprusside treatment in patients with pulmonary hyperension secondary to congenital heart disease by echocardiography

Abstract:Objective To investigate the efficacy of nebulized sodium nitroprusside ( neb-SNP ) in patients with pulmonary hypertension (PH) secondary to congenital heart disease (CHD). Methods A total of 28 patients suffered from PH for CHD were treated by 5 mg/ml nebulized SNP. The pulmonary artery systolic pressure ( PASP), pulmonary artery diastolic pressure (PADP) , Tel index and left ventricular ejection fraction(LVEF), left ventricular short-axis fractional shortening (LVFS), monitoring oxygen saturation (SaO2),blood pressure (BP)and heart rate (HR) before and 30 minutes after inhalation were measured. Results The parameters of PASP, PADP and Tel index decreased obviously and the SaO2 increased significantly in 5 minutes after inhalation of SNP treatment to the elementary value (P 〈 0.01 ), while the BP and HR were rarely altered all time ( P 〉 0.05 ). Conclusions Echocardiograpb can evaluate the therapy effects of neb-SNP on PH secondary to CHD. The inhalation of SNP can selectively lower pulmonary artery pressure and improve the cardiac function and oxygen pressure.
